i am going to be drill holes in the floor soon to mount my seats whats the best way of rust proofing them ?
i know could spray some primer on them but when the bolts are tightened it will take the paint of the edges of the holes

Can treat metal with Kurust, puts a kind of barrier on metal. Paint then waxoyl.
Or if you prime then paint & tighted up bolts when paint is still wet it wont flake and it will seal it.
Primer is porous and won't offer any protection from rust. I've always used fibreglass resin when doing anything like this.
splodge of sticky thick paint (hammerite) & when assembling use a splodge of vaseline to seal out moisture, or better still seam sealer from the underside.
galvafriod zinc paint and a big dollop of waxoyl ...luvverly
